Yeah, it's the crispness of the lettering on the products at the side. I'm assuming Front/Rear curtain flash was used and it grabbed those details?


You got it. I always set my cameras to rear curtain sync when setting them up for the first time. It's one of my "default settings". I was surprised at that mix of blur and sharpness but I wouldn't have had to worry about it as much if my model could contain her excitement and stop bouncing around. I ended up having to increase my shutter speed because she was creating too much motion blur from moving back and forth. I used a bare flash held high and to my left in my left hand. I had umbrella soft boxes in the car and I had a gray card with me. But, honestly, I was a little flustered and rushed this a little in anticipation of getting confronted and kicked out so I just rushed it without using either. Getting the color temperature corrected was really tough and I still don't think that I got it quite right.
